How to Use These Keywords

01

Read the job description carefully

Study the job posting thoroughly and highlight every skill, tool, and qualification mentioned. Pay attention to repeated phrases and requirements — these are the most critical ATS keywords for a Human Rights Officer position.

02

Match keywords to your actual experience

Only include keywords that accurately reflect your skills and experience. If a job posting lists Research Databases and you have experience with it, make sure it appears in your resume. Never fabricate skills you don't have.

03

Place keywords naturally throughout your resume

Distribute keywords across your summary, experience, and skills sections. Use them in context within bullet points — for example, "Led Research Databases projects that improved efficiency by 30%" rather than just listing them in a keyword block.

04

Use both acronyms and full terms

Include both the abbreviation and full form of technical terms. For example, write "Artificial Intelligence (AI)" or "Search Engine Optimization (SEO)" so your resume passes ATS filters regardless of which version the system is looking for.
